Frequent mowing is one way to keep the weeds under control. To remove the weeds, corn gluten can be applied to the lawn. It will not harm pets or people but will prevent the emergence of weeds.

A weeder is a person who removes the weeds from a lawn or garden. A weeder is also any tool that was designed to remove weeds from lawns and gardens.
A non-toxic way to control broad leaf weeds is to manually remove them and seed with grass. This will crowd out the weeds and prevent their re-growth.
